Notice Title

Land Transfer Act Notice

The applicant described below has applied, under section 70 of the Land Transfer Act 1952, for the removal of an easement.

The applicant claims the easement is redundant by reason of the circumstances set out below.

If no objections have been received before 11 March 2016, the Register will be updated to record the easement as redundant.

Application: 10279032.1.

Applicant: Searle Holdings Limited, c/o Fortune Manning, PO Box 4139, Shortland Street, Auckland 1140.

Easement: Right of way and power and telephone services easements over part Lot 3 DP 482114 marked “C” on DP 482114 comprised in Computer Freehold Register 667630 and appurtenant to Lot 2 DP 181191 and Lot 3 DP 187890 comprised in Computer Freehold Registers NA112B/790 and NA118A/26 respectively and specified in Easement Certificate C171373.5 registered on 3 August 1990.

Circumstances: The dominant tenements have become physically separated from the servient tenement as a result of subdivision shown on DP 181191 and DP 187890.

Dated at the Christchurch Office of Land Information New Zealand this 2nd day of March 2016.

A. McHARG, for Registrar-General of Land.
